System identification in communications system

1. A method by which a radio receiver may indentify the base station related thereto in a radio communication system which shares a signaling channel with the base station of at least one other communications system, such method comprising:

  • transmission by each base station of synchronizing signal bursts at time intervals determined in accordance with a predetermined sequence which is different for each base station, each signal burst including an indication of the time interval between transmission thereof and a succeeding signal burst to be transmitted by such base station;

    reception of such signal bursts by said receiver;

    comparison in said receiver of the time intervals between reception of sequential signal bursts with a predetermined sequence of time intervals internally stored therein; and

    synchronization of said receiver with its related base station by matching the time intervals between reception of such sequential signal bursts with the predetermined sequence of time intervals internally stored in said receiver.
